Job Overview:
As a Sales Associate, you will support Stryker Sales Representatives in promoting, educating, and selling Stryker products. You will interact with healthcare professionals, including doctors and nurses, to provide product knowledge, support adoption, and strengthen customer relationships. This role is ideal for motivated, results-oriented individuals who thrive in a fast-paced, mission-driven environ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ist Sales Representatives in the promotion and sales of Stryker products
- Educate healthcare professionals on product use, updates, and functionality
- Support post-sale implementation, training, and adoption of products
- Build and maintain strong customer relationships with doctors, nurses, and staff
- Help analyze market potential and execute sales strategies within assigned territory
- Participate in product and field training programs
- Resolve customer inquiries professionally and promptly
- Travel regionally as required to support sales initiatives

About Stryker:
Stryker is a global leader in medical technology, providing innovative solutions that improve patient care and enhance healthcare outcomes. With a presence in over 100 countries, Stryker offers products in reconstructive, medical and surgical, and neurotechnology and spine specialties.
